The Legal Maze of THCA: Analyzing Its Condition Throughout US States

THCA, or tetrahydrocannabinolic acid, has actually emerged as a factor of contention within the advancing legal landscape of marijuana in the United States. Unlike its psychedelic counterpart THC (tetrahydrocannabinol), THCA exists in raw marijuana and does not create an envigorating effect. Nevertheless, THCA readily transforms to THC via decarboxylation, a process caused by heat or UV light. This conversion questions concerning the legitimacy of THCA, specifically in states where recreational marijuana continues to be illegal.

The Federal Landscape: A Jumble of Rules
Federally, the 2018 Ranch Costs legalized hemp, defined as marijuana sativa plants containing less than 0.3% THC by dry weight. This unlocked for the farming and sale of hemp-derived products, consisting of those possibly rich in THCA. Nevertheless, the Ranch Costs leaves the policy of hemp items greatly to individual states. This has caused a jumble of regulations relating to THCA validity across the country.

Some states have actually taken on the government definition of hemp, enabling the sale of THCA-rich items as long as the complete THC content remains below 0.3%. Various other states, nonetheless, have executed stricter policies or straight-out restrictions on THCA, creating confusion for consumers and services alike.

Right here's a failure of the current legal situation for THCA in different classifications of states:

States with Legal Recreational Marijuana:

In states where entertainment marijuana is lawful, THCA is generally treated similarly to CBD (cannabidiol). As long as the final THC material after decarboxylation falls within legal limits, ownership and intake of THCA-rich items are commonly allowed. However, some states, like California, have restrictions on the sale of smokable hemp flower, regardless of THCA content.

States with Medical Cannabis Programs Only:

The legal status of THCA in these states can be much more ambiguous. Some may follow the federal definition of hemp, allowing THCA sales with a low THC threshold. Others might view THCA with suspicion because of its prospective to convert to THC. Consulting local policies and seeking legal advice is crucial in these states.

States with No Marijuana Programs:

In states without marijuana programs, the legitimacy of THCA is much more unsure. Some may comply with the federal definition of hemp, while others could take into consideration THCA prohibited because of its psychoactive potential after decarboxylation. Exercising severe care and preventing belongings or consumption of THCA in these states is highly suggested.

A Closer Consider States with Uncertain THCA Legitimacy:
Here are some specific instances of states where the lawful status of THCA is unclear:

Arkansas: Outlawed the sale and ownership of smokable hemp flower, regardless of THCA web content.
Idaho: Has actually taken a difficult stance on hemp, making the lawful condition of THCA unclear.
Minnesota: Hemp blossom sales are presently banned, leaving the legality of THCA concerned.
Oregon: Enables the sale of hemp flower, yet policies regarding THCA are still advancing.
Rhode Island: Enforced restrictions on the sale of smokable hemp blossom, making THCA-rich items potentially prohibited.
This listing is not exhaustive, and lawful interpretations can change swiftly. It's necessary to remain upgraded on current laws in your certain state.

Legal Obstacles and the Future of THCA
The murky lawful landscape surrounding THCA has actually led to lawsuits and sector confusion. Some say that THCA, as a non-psychoactive compound, need to be legal regardless of its conversion capacity. Others raise worries about the convenience of converting THCA to THC and the possibility for misuse.

The federal government can play a role in making clear the legal standing of THCA through more guidelines or amendments to the Ranch Bill. Nevertheless, with recurring federal marijuana reform efforts delayed, change may come with the state level. States with well-known medical or entertainment cannabis programs may be more likely to embrace clear and regular policies relating to THCA.
